In this episode, Emily Cadwallader, Partner Marketing Manager at Binary Defense, shares her expertise with Gianna and Maria.

 

Emily first joined Binary Defense as a marketing specialist wearing lots of hats. Once the company found its footing in channel strategy, Emily was able to focus all her efforts on that specific area. Channel marketing differs slightly from more traditional marketing, she explains, because it requires a more strategy-focused approach. When it comes to making things exciting, Emily believes that consistent contact with partners is super important. In terms of being there for marketing and collaboration, your partners can almost serve as an extension of your sales team.  Emily and her team at Binary Defense work closely with their partners to ensure they are involved in quarterly training and staying up to date with the latest offerings. 

 

Among Binary Defense’s partners include one tenure, several who are currently onboarding, and both regional and national partners. The first step of their most recent portal revamps was understanding what their ideal partner profile looked like. Next, Emily shares some of the company’s most successful field events. If a partner already has their year of marketing strategy planned out for the year, it can be a great opportunity to tie in with them. Many partners have a cyber-specific day in which they come to evaluate their clients and prospects. Then, she elaborated on centralizing communications and activities and why it is so important for a successful partner program. These come in two forms: centralizing your communications internally and keeping consistent, open communication with your partners.  

 

Emily received the Star Performer Award at Binary for her work as a partner marketer. She unpacks some of the qualities of someone who excels in partner marketing. First and foremost, you need to be a good communicator and have prior experience in the different avenues of marketing. This role can’t be done alone, so the ability to collaborate with others is key.
